Transaction 30b6011df3f21ae05ee2a6e117c81cb52c37214daf6653a9c44265354bac9064
1 Input
1 Output
-
30b6011df3f21ae05ee2a6e117c81cb52c37214daf6653a9c44265354bac9064:0
- value
- 50499381
- script pubkey
- OP_0 OP_PUSHBYTES_20 0fe91b180051b8107a2f1f9dda59cc85d8b10953
- address
- bc1qpl53kxqq2xupq730r7wa5kwvshvtzz2na8utf8